dov'è il mio percorso di installazione di php


13

Sto usando Centos e ho bisogno di scoprire dove si trova il percorso di installazione di PHP. C'è un comando che posso usare per scoprirlo. Grazie

Risposte:


14

Consiglierei di creare un nuovo file test.php e inserire questo codice:

<?php
phpinfo();
?>

Quindi sfogliare test.php in un browser. Questo dovrebbe darti molte informazioni su php.

Se hai installato tramite un rpm, prova anche

 rpm -ql php

o

 find / -name php.ini

inserisci quale codice? Non vedo niente
Phil Hollenback,

scusa, ho dimenticato di contrassegnare il codice php, risolto in posta.
pablo,

6

Non sono sicuro di cosa intendi per percorso di installazione, se stai parlando del binario "quale php" probabilmente funzionerà.

Se ti riferisci a qualcos'altro come la directory di installazione dell'estensione e supponendo che il tuo php sia stato installato con RPM, fai un 'yum install php-devel' per ottenere il comando php-config. Puoi eseguirlo senza opzioni per ottenere un elenco di tutto ciò che sa o puoi richiedere solo determinate informazioni da esso, eccone alcune utili per la tua situazione:

php-config --php-binary
php-config --extension-dir
php-config --include-dir

Prova anche a eseguire 'php -i' dalla riga di comando per ottenere l'output di phpinfo.


1

Puoi anche usare questo comando

php -i | grep "Loaded Configuration File"

0

La mia installazione è in

/etc/php.d/

e

/usr/include/php

Ma non sono sicuro di ciò che stai cercando di realizzare


/usr/include/phpdeve contenere solo file di intestazione (* .h) mentre la configurazione è presente in /etc/php.d. Di solito, PHP risiede in /usr/bino /usr/local/bin.
Lekensteyn,
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.